  • Abstract
    A theory of timewise refinement is presented. This allows the translation of specifications and proofs of correctness between semantic models, permitting each stage in the verification of a system to take place at the appropriate level of abstraction. The theory is presented within the context of CSP. A denotational characterisation of refinement is given in terms of relations between behaviours at different levels of abstraction. Various properties for the preservation of refinement through parallel composition are discussed. An operational characterisation is also given in terms of timed and untimed tests, and observed to coincide with the denotational characterisation.
